Maintaining Joy In Ministry
One of the reasons I didn't want to be a preacher was that I didn't see many happy ones! I know that's an exaggeration but at that time, that's what I felt. After a few years in full time ministry, I began to understand that there is a challenge to maintaining joy in the midst of ministry. People who have never served in full time service ministry to people don't have any idea what happens when you serve in ministry 24/7, 365 days a year. Then, I read the words of the Apostle Paul who wrote, "rejoice in the Lord always and again I say rejoice"! The real earth shaker here is that he wrote it while he was in prison!

Nehemiah writes "the joy of the Lord is your strength". If that is true, a person without joy is a person without power. Let me share 10 things that have helped me get back on the horse after being thrown off!

1. Understand that joy comes from the Lord and our finding pleasure in Him.

2. Joy is found in doing God's will. Knowing you are serving in the will of God makes all situations bearable, and in time enjoyable.

3. Joy follows "bringing the Kingdom". Rom. 14:17; Acts 8:1-8

4. Focus on Kingdom Fruit, not only outward results. - Acts 15:3

5. Don't take it personally! - Acts 13: 50-52

6. Selflessness promotes joy - Acts 20:24

7. Seek to be a contagious joy extender! - 2 Cor. 7:13

8. Remain focused on the Kingdom destination - Heb. 12:2

9. Stay filled with the Holy Spirit - Gal. 5:22

10. Don't complain! - David said in Psalm 77:3, "I complained and my spirit was overwhelmed".
